The Staff Accountant position assists in all accounting activities for the Hastings, NE operations, including compliance, daily GL maintenance tasks, month end closing procedures, and analysis of monthly results. The position requires a working relationship with different functional areas to ensure an in depth understanding of the financial results.

What you will do:

  • The candidate will demonstrate a solid understanding of GAAP accounting as well as data management and financial analysis skills.

  • Ensure the production of timely, accurate and relevant financial reports to plant management in order to facilitate understanding and analysis of the business and business opportunities

  • Help drive the annual planning process

  • Ensure that accounting practices follow all relevant accounting standards, and company values and practices

  • Seek/participate in continuous process improvements

  • Assist in annual physical inventory process and related reconciliation

  • Perform the monthly accounting close process, balance sheet reconciliations and journal entry postings

  • Support the senior GL and senior cost accountants with ad hoc analysis of results, budgets, and forecasts with focus on P&L performance, cash flow, working capital optimization, investments and productivity, and financial ratios

  • Own the compliance function and coordination of Sarbanes Oxley requirements, including pro-active identification of process gaps.

  • Participate in month end closing procedures including, but not limited to, accurate and timely completion and posting of closing entries and month end reports

  • Complete daily GL maintenance tasks timely and accurately
